Understanding Nicotine Lozenges
Nicotine lozenges are small tablets that dissolve in your mouth, releasing nicotine to curb cravings. They're designed to help smokers quit by easing withdrawal symptoms. Unlike patches, which provide a steady nicotine dose, lozenges offer intermittent doses, which some believe might be safer during pregnancy.

The Risks of Nicotine During Pregnancy
Nicotine, regardless of its source, poses risks to a developing fetus. Exposure can lead to:
-
Low birth weight
-
Preterm birth
-
Stillbirth
-
Sudden Infant Death Syndrome (SIDS)
-
Developmental issues
These risks are primarily associated with smoking, but nicotine alone isn't harmless. It can affect fetal brain development and other vital systems.
Are Nicotine Lozenges Safer Than Smoking?
Yes, but with caution. Studies suggest that using NRTs, including lozenges, is safer than continuing to smoke during pregnancy. Smoking exposes the fetus to thousands of harmful chemicals, while NRTs deliver controlled nicotine doses without those toxins.
However, it's essential to consult with a healthcare provider before starting any NRT during pregnancy. They can help determine the best approach for your situation.
What Do Doctors and Medical Guidelines Say About Nicotine Lozenges in Pregnancy?
Doctors see nicotine lozenges as one option in nicotine replacement therapy for pregnant women who struggle to quit smoking while pregnant completely. Guidelines from the American College of Obstetricians and Gynecologists and the NHS often favor short acting oral forms because they let the user control the timing of nicotine intake.
Women who want to learn more about quitting smoking during pregnancy often look at official recommendations. Medical teams advise checking with a doctor or midwife first. This helps tailor the approach to the unique needs of each pregnancy. The body clears nicotine faster during pregnancy. This change can affect how often cravings happen.

Potential Side Effects of Nicotine Lozenges During Pregnancy
Nicotine lozenges may lead to mild mouth soreness or throat irritation. Some pregnant women experience heartburn or brief nausea. These effects can seem more noticeable during pregnancy due to body changes.
Hiccups and dry mouth show up for a few users. The issues usually fade after a few days of use. The amount of nicotine delivered stays lower than from smoking. How to Use Quitine Nicotine Lozenges
-
Place one lozenge between your gum and cheek.
-
Let it dissolve slowly over 15–30 minutes—do not chew or swallow it whole.
-
Move the lozenge occasionally to avoid irritation.
Important Tip: Avoid acidic beverages like coffee or juice before or during use, as they can reduce nicotine absorption.

How does pregnancy change the effects of nicotine lozenges?
Pregnancy alters the speed at which the body breaks down nicotine. This shift can shorten the window of relief that one lozenge provides. Women often discover that cravings return at slightly different intervals compared to before pregnancy.
